This project addresses the threat of pharmaceutical residues in water by exploring anaerobic digestion techniques for their removal. It aims to enhance water quality through innovative treatment methods and nutrient recovery, collaborating with industry and academic partners for practical solutions.
Since the advent of the water framework directive (WFD), integrated pollution abatement and river water quality improvement has become a major focus in the management of water resources.
At the same time, improving analytical capabilities and ecotoxicological understanding highlighted, somewhat counter-intuitively, new threats to water quality.
